I have a Leuchtturm1917 Weekly Planner, and though I love the paper -- almost all my fountainpens and inks work great on it -- the layout of the week has started to bug me. I just can't do only three lines on a Saturday / Sunday...&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;So, I once again ordered a &lt;a href="http://www.plannerisms.com/2013/09/2014-plannerisms-planners.html"&gt;Plannerism Planner&lt;/a&gt;, in teal. It has super-awesome weekly layout! Every day gets a full column so no more trying to squeeze a lot of stuff into a tiny box!&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;One thing I do want to bring to this PlPl: in the Leuchtturm, whenever I wrote down an appointment (medical, dinner with friends, visiting family) I'd draw a tiny line in the matching colour on the annual overview pages. I colour-code my type of appointments and this makes it very easy to see, at a glance, if I risk overbooking myself. It also lets me use my pink glitter gell-pen (FTW!) to mark days that I don't want to do anything more in.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</description><category>inks</category><category>love</category><category>paper</category><category>planning</category><category>started</category><category>week</category><category>work</category><guid>https://tannie.nl/2013/planning-the-planner/</guid><pubDate>Fri, 06 Dec 2013 09:17:26 GMT</pubDate></item></channel></rss>
